I've just unsubscribed from Listen Up and Gamers With Jobs. I think I'm just getting burnt out on gaming podcasts in general.

Podcasts seem to follow a similar trajectory to message boards - so much excitement and passion at the start of a console generation until the dust settles, roles are defined, positions cemented, and everybody calms down.

I think it's got more to do with personality. People like Jeff Green and Shawn Elliott can practically carry a podcast on their own and others like Shane Bettenhausen and Luke Smith make amazing duos, but a bunch of boring people results in a boring podcast.
